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
26732 04067 90 44 504798874
63892 81812109
63892 81812109
84 29 62437 59 21512779286
All about undefined
Interested in learning more?
63892 81812109
84 29 62437 59 21512779286
See more
11729 54 269139
59232 883 32493
See more
13711 171 763519
08505 955658162 7155954825 4301 84368
See more